Músicos: Guillermo Laporta (flauta), Jone de La Fuente (violín), Almudena Arribas (viola), Natania Hoffman (violonchelo)
In a monumental space like the Parador de Corias -known as the "Asturian Escorial"-, the festival presents a program without piano that explores the expressiveness of the solo and chamber repertoire for strings and flute. The evening begins with the first two movements of Dvořák's "American" quartet, a work of great vitality written during the composer's stay in the USA.
The program continues with four pieces for solo instrument that put the focus on the individual voice: from the polyphonic richness of Bach to the modern introspection of Takemitsu.
Programa:
Antonín Dvořák — Cuarteto de cuerda en fa mayor, Op. 96 “Americano” (1893) 20’
• Allegro ma non troppo
• Lento
